Unless you truly have no other option, stay away from “guaranteed issue” insurance policies. These polices are intended to provide coverage for those with existing health problems. If you get this kind of life insurance, you can avoid medical exams, but you’ll need to pay significantly higher premiums. Your coverage will also be much more limited.

Avoiding caffeine prior to your scheduled life insurance medical exam is always a good idea. Though caffeine is considered harmless, it is actually a stimulant and can have adverse effects such as increased heart rate and blood pressure.
